Charles Tyrwhitt, the esteemed British menswear brand renowned for impeccably tailored shirts, sophisticated suiting, and timeless accessories, proudly unveils its 10th store in Nigeria at the vibrant Purple Lekki. This landmark opening underscores the brand’s rapid growth in the country and reinforces its commitment to delivering exceptional quality and style to the discerning Nigerian gentleman.

Speaking on the expansion, John Onyeoguzoro, Director at Smartmark Limited, expressed his excitement about the brand’s continued success in Nigeria. “Charles Tyrwhitt represents a perfect blend of craftsmanship, comfort, and contemporary British elegance. Bringing this experience closer to our customers in Lekki reflects our commitment to elevating menswear retail across Nigeria.”

Operated under an exclusive franchise partnership with Smartmark Limited, West Africa’s premier multi-brand retail and franchise operator, the new Purple Lekki store joins Charles Tyrwhitt’s established network across Nigeria, including locations in Ikeja City Mall, Leisure Mall Surulere, MMA2, Jabi Lake Mall, Garden City Mall Port Harcourt, Delta Mall Warri, Novare Lekki Mall, Ceddi Plaza Abuja, and Accra Mall, Ghana.

The store offers the full Charles Tyrwhitt collection, designed for the modern gentleman’s wardrobe, including: Signature non-iron cotton shirts in multiple fits, styles, and fabrics, luxuriously crafted business and casual suiting, with wool blends and performance fabrics suitable for Nigeria’s climate, premium knitwear, including merino wool and cashmere options, perfectly fitted trousers, chinos, and shorts, high-quality shoes, from polished leather to casual trainers, and a refined range of accessories such as ties, cufflinks, belts, and socks

The store’s design showcases British sophistication, featuring warm wood accents, plush visual merchandising, and interactive displays celebrating the brand’s heritage.

The Charles Tyrwhitt Purple Lekki store officially opened to the public on Saturday, 29 November 2025.
